Dear Mother, Dad + all:
Hello, I hope all of you are fine and the world is treating you swell. It won't be long until you are busy gathering in your crops. I hope you make lots and can get help to gather it. I imagine Bob has a taste of what the Army is like by now. It won't hurt him, but I do him good and it won't be as hard from now on out. I hope he will make it O.K. I'll really be glad when it is all over and all of us can come home. I can't wait to come home to my wife and (ineligible). Tell Dick I received all of the (ineligible) today, I enjoyed reading it out (ineligible) a boy in the next room from (Grandbig?) I hope all of the (ineligible).
Love to all,
Bill
